Elephant Peanut Bowl Hand-Painted by Swelihle Khanyeza, Sculpted by Motsamai Sello Love Art Ceramic, South Africa, 2024 Introducing the Elephant Peanut Bowl, a delightful ceramic creation that encapsulates the playful spirit of South Africa’s wildlife. Measuring 6 inches in height, 9 inches in length, and 4 inches in width, this unique bowl is not only a charming accessory for serving snacks but also a vibrant piece of art that celebrates the country’s rich cultural heritage. Sculpted by the talented Motsamai Sello, the bowl takes on the form of an adorable elephant, a beloved symbol of strength and wisdom in African culture. The intricate details of the elephant’s features, from its expressive eyes to its characteristic trunk, make this piece come alive, infusing joy and character into any space. Elephants are revered for their intelligence and social nature, making this bowl a perfect embodiment of camaraderie—ideal for sharing peanuts or other treats during gatherings. Hand-painted by Swelihle Khanyeza, the bowl showcases a stunning array of colors that reflect the vibrancy of the South African landscape. With rich tones and intricate patterns, the design enhances the elephant’s form, creating a striking visual impact. The use of playful colors not only captures attention but also adds a festive touch to any occasion, making it a delightful centerpiece for both casual and formal settings.
